[CORNERSTONES AND QUEEN'S QUORUM]. GOLDING, Louis. Luigi of Catanzaro. London, 1926. LIMITED EDITION, SIGNED number 2 of 100 copies. 4o. Original printed wrappers. Queen's Quorum 77. -- HART, Frances Noyes. The Bellamy Trial. Garden City, 1927. -- WYNNE, Anthony. Sinners Go Secretly. Philadelphia, 1927. Queen's Quorum 74. First American edition. -- GLASPELL, Susan. A Jury of Her Peers. London, 1927. Original printed wrappers. LIMITED EDITION, SIGNED one of 250 copies. Queen's Quorum 75 -- MAUGHAM, W. Somerset. Ashenden. London, 1928. (Lacking dust jacket.) Queen's Quorum 78. -- O'HIGGINS, Harvey. Detective Duff Unravels It. New York, 1929. Queen's Quorum 81. "The first serious approach to psychoanalytic detection." -- COBB, Irvin. Faith, Hope and Charity. Indianapolis, [1934]. Queen's Quorum 89. -- COLE, G.D.H. The Brooklyn Murders. London, [1933]. (Lacking dust jacket.) -- SABATINI, Rafael. Turbulent Tales. London, n.d. [1946]. Queen's Quorum 101. -- Another copy. -- MILNE, A.A. The Red House Mystery. London, [1922]. (Lacking dust jacket.) -- KNOX, Ronald. The Viaduct Murder. New York, 1926. (Lacking dust jacket.) First American edition. -- COZZENS, James Gould. The Just and the Unjust. New York, [1942]. -- LAWRENCE, Hilda. Blood on the Snow. New York, 1944. -- LUSTGARTEN, Edgar. One More Unfortunate. New York, 1947. First American edition. PRESENTATION COPY, inscribed and signed ("Edgar") on the front free endpaper. -- Another copy. -- VICKERS, Roy. The Department of Dead Ends. [New York, 1947]. Original wrappers. Queen's Quorum 104. -- Another copy. -- Another edition. First English edition. (Lacking dust jacket.) -- BLOCHMAN, Lawrence. Diagnosis: Homicide. The Casebook of Dr. Coffee. Philadelphia, [1950]. Queen's Quorum 106; Clues for Dr. Coffee. Philadelphia, [1950]. Together 21 volumes, FIRST EDITIONS except as noted, various sizes, original cloth and DUST JACKETS except as noted, overall very good condition. (21)
